Rules

How to Play

The objective of the game of dominoes is to get rid of all the tiles in your hand. Each tile has two ends, each containing a number.

Tiles with matching numbers are called “doubles.”

Each player starts with 7 tiles.

The player with the double-six tile starts the game.

On each turn, players must place a tile from their hand that matches the numbers on one end of the layout.

The winner is the player who gets rid of all their tiles first.

Scoring

Players score points based on the total number of pips or dots on the tiles left in their hand at the end of the game. For example, if a player has only one tile left with 6-2 pips, their score is 8. The winner adds up the scores of all the other players.

The first player to reach 100 points in solo mode or 150 points in doubles mode wins.

In case of a tie, the player with the tile that has the lowest total pip count wins. If there is still a tie, the player with the lower number on that tile wins.
